Iran Demands IAEA Clarification Before Nuclear Site Inspections

Story summary
- Iran demands that the IAEA clarify its position on last year's U.S. and Israeli strikes on Iran's nuclear sites before allowing inspections.
- Iranian atomic chief Mohammad Eslami says inspections have only occurred at undamaged facilities and urges a protocol to access bombed sites for environmental risk.
- IAEA Director General Rafael Grossi acknowledged the standoff and noted Iran's request was ignored at the IAEA General Conference.
